Votes at a glance: York Board approves minutes, bills, retirements and contracts
Summary
At its Sept. 8 meeting, the York Board of Education unanimously approved prior minutes, bills, an EBSCO HVAC contract for YMS, two early retirement applications, recognition of YEA as bargaining agent for 2027-28, and a Guaranteed Maximum Price from Hausmann Construction for the York Elementary bonded project.

The York Board of Education on Sept. 8 recorded unanimous approvals on several agenda items, summarized below:
• Approval of prior minutes: Alex Hildebrand moved to approve the Aug. 25, 2025 minutes; Brien Alley seconded. Roll call recorded unanimous yes votes.
• Approval of bills: Brian Tonniges moved to approve the bills and checks; Alison North seconded. Roll call recorded unanimous yes votes.
• Recognition of bargaining agent: The board approved recognizing YEA as the exclusive bargaining agent for certificated teaching staff for the 2027-28 contract year (motion by Matt Holthe; second by Brien Alley).
• EBSCO contract for YMS HVAC: The board approved an EBSCO contract with Facility Advocates for the YMS HVAC (motion by Brien Alley; second by Alex Hildebrand).
• Early retirements: The board approved early retirement applications from Dawn Sikes and Lynn Dennis and thanked them for their service (motion by Alison North; second by Matt Holthe).
• Guaranteed Maximum Price (GMP): The board approved a GMP from Hausmann Construction for the York Elementary Bonded Project (motion by Brien Alley; second by Alison North).
All listed motions were recorded as approved on roll-call votes with the board members present voting yes. The minutes do not include detailed discussion, contract amounts, or bargaining terms for these items.
